2 types of beans contain more protein than eggs, increase bone health

Food.NDTV website suggests 2 types of beans that contain more protein than eggs, increasing bone health.

Protein is an essential part of a balanced diet. Protein is necessary for the normal functioning of the human body. This nutrient helps strengthen our muscles and bones.

Protein-rich foods are suitable for a weight loss diet because they keep you fuller for longer and also give you energy.

Eggs are a protein-rich food, with 13 grams of protein per 100 grams. Some plant-based foods contain more protein than eggs.

Soybeans

Soybeans are one of the healthiest sources of plant protein. 100 grams of soybeans contain 36 grams of protein, which can replace eggs. To increase protein, cook soy curry or drink soy milk at least once a week.

Chickpeas

This protein-rich food can be made into delicious dishes including chickpea curry, chickpea soup. 100 grams of boiled chickpeas contain about 19 grams of protein.

Along with these two beans, chia seeds and quinoa are also protein-rich foods. 100 grams of chia seeds contain 17 grams of protein. You can make chia seed pudding, nutritious chia seed lemonade at home. Chia seeds also have antioxidant properties and are rich in omega-3.

Quinoa is great for a weight loss diet. Quinoa is a complete protein source, containing all nine essential amino acids. This healthy grain has 16 grams of protein per 100 grams, which is beneficial in boosting protein levels.
